The Rising Impact of Progressive Web Apps in Gaming
PWAs harness modern web technologies—such as Service Workers, Web App Manifests, and HTTPS—to provide users with fast, reliable, and installable experiences directly from their browsers. Technical Insights: Building a PWA for Gaming
Implementing a successful gaming PWA involves optimal use of technologies such as:
- Service Workers: Cache game assets for offline play.
- Web App Manifest: Define app identity, icons, and display modes.
- Responsive Design: Ensure compatibility across devices and orientations.
Moreover, performance optimization through hardware acceleration and efficient asset management is critical to delivering a fluid gaming experience comparable to native apps.
